Historical Context and Evolution of the B-52
The B-52 was first introduced in 1955 as a high-altitude, long-range strategic bomber, primarily designed for nuclear deterrence during the Cold War. Over the decades, the aircraft has undergone numerous upgrades, transforming it from a nuclear platform into a versatile multi-role aircraft capable of delivering both conventional and strategic munitions. This evolution has allowed the B-52 to remain operational well beyond its expected service life, a feat few military aircraft can claim.
One significant factor contributing to the B-52’s longevity is its robust design and adaptability. The aircraft was engineered to be modified with new technologies, allowing for seamless upgrades in avionics, weapons systems, and communications. As a result, the B-52 has been able to integrate advanced targeting systems and precision-guided munitions, significantly enhancing its operational capabilities.
Technological Upgrades Boosting Combat Effectiveness
Recent enhancements to the B-52 include significant upgrades to its avionics and electronic warfare systems. The addition of modern radar systems and advanced navigation technologies, such as the Global Positioning System (GPS), has improved the bomber’s ability to operate effectively in contested environments. These upgrades not only enhance targeting accuracy but also allow for better situational awareness, essential in contemporary combat scenarios.
Additionally, the integration of digital communication systems has streamlined the B-52’s ability to share real-time intelligence with allied forces. This capability is crucial in joint operations, where coordination across various branches of the military can determine mission success. The B-52’s adaptability has also led to its inclusion in missions beyond traditional bombing roles, such as intelligence, surveillance, and reconnaissance, further expanding its utility on the battlefield.
Moreover, the introduction of precision-guided munitions has transformed how the B-52 is utilized in combat. The aircraft can now deliver a wide array of munitions, including laser-guided bombs and GPS-guided missiles, which allow for pinpoint strikes on strategic targets while minimizing collateral damage. Such enhancements not only improve the bomber’s effectiveness but also align with modern warfare’s emphasis on precision and accountability.
Increased Longevity Through Structural Improvements
Another critical aspect of the B-52’s modern enhancements is its structural integrity. The aircraft is undergoing extensive refurbishments to its airframe and systems, extending its operational lifespan into the 2050s and beyond. These upgrades include the installation of new engines and the refurbishment of wings and fuselage components, ensuring that the B-52 meets current and future mission requirements.
The decision to invest in the structural enhancement of the B-52 reflects a larger trend within the military to preserve and extend the life of existing platforms rather than procure entirely new systems. This approach is not only cost-effective but also takes advantage of the B-52’s proven performance record and the extensive training that crews have received over decades of operation.
The Role of the B-52 in Modern Warfare
In contemporary military operations, the B-52 has been deployed in various conflicts worldwide, showcasing its versatility and reliability. From precision strikes in Iraq to strategic deterrence in Europe, the bomber has proven itself to be an invaluable asset to the U.S. military. The integration of advanced technologies has allowed it to operate in increasingly complex environments, keeping pace with modern threats.
The B-52’s ability to carry a significant payload of both conventional and nuclear munitions makes it a crucial component of the U.S. deterrent strategy. It can operate in conjunction with other military assets, providing a platform for deep strikes against high-value targets while maintaining the option of nuclear capabilities if necessary. This dual role enhances the bomber’s deterrent effect and emphasizes its importance in the context of national security.
